Q3. (A) Observe the map on Page number 58 and answer the questions based on it:
1) Regions included in Ashoka’s empire
A- Mansera, Taxila, Kasi, Maski, Kupaga etc
2) Locations of Ashoka’s rock and pillars edicts.
A- Topra, Meerut, Rummindei, Lauruja etc
3) During Bindusara’s tenure he sent his son Ashoka to subdue the revolt in?
A- Taxila
4) Which Kingdom acqyuired the form of an Empire?
A- Magadha
5) Ajatashatru built a small fort on the bank of?

A -Ganga at Pataligrama

6) Mention any 2 ports on the coastal region of India were famous for trade purpose.
A- Sopara and Tamralipti
7) Ashoka’s victory at were proved to be a turning point in history?
A- Kalinga

8)There is the lion capital of the pillar at?

A- Rampurva and Lauria Nandangarh


9) Find out the cities which became great centres of higher education and art during the
Mauryan period?

A- Taxila, Kashi, Ayodhya etc
